Description: Dr. Pate is Professor in the Department of Exercise Science in the Arnold School of Public Health at the University of South Carolina. He has held several administrative positions including Chair, Department of Exercise Science; Associate Dean for Research, Arnold School of Public Health; and Vice Provost for Health Sciences.
Dr. Pate is an exercise physiologist with interests in physical activity and physical fitness in children and the health implications of physical activity.
